Influenza vaccination in those with potential egg allergy - ANS-All currently available influenza vaccines,
with the exceptions of recombinant and cell-culture-based inactivated influenza vaccines, are prepared
using embryonated egg culture and can potentially provoke allergic and anaphylactic reactions.

For those who report that they can eat lightly cooked scrambled eggs, vaccination can proceed without
precaution or observation. Those who have experienced only hives can also receive any influenza
vaccine appropriate for their age and health status.

People who have experienced symptoms such as hypotension, wheezing, nausea, or vomiting, or
reactions requiring emergency attention or epinephrine after eating eggs or egg-containing foods can
also receive any influenza vaccine appropriate for their age and health status and also do not need to be
observed. However, the vaccine should be administered by a provider who can recognize and manage
severe allergic reactions.

Antidepressant that can prolong QT interval to be avoided in those on concomitant atypical
antipsychotics - ANS-Citalopram, Escitalopram

,Other SSRIs, as well as bupropion, venlafaxine, and mirtazapine, do not have this effect. Both tricyclic
antidepressants and antipsychotics, commonly used in patients also taking SSRIs, can cause QT
prolongation, making their combined use problematic.

In a healthy full-term infant who is exclusively breastfed, iron supplementation should begin at what age
in order to prevent iron deficiency anaemia? - ANS-4 months

- In preterm babies (before 37w), elemental iron supplementation (2mg/kg per day) should begin at 1
month of age and should continue until 12 months of age, unless the infant had multiple blood
transfusions.
